With the approach of fall/winter it is time to turn to jackets. The entire outfit is completed by the addition of a jacket. However, it is important to find ones that complement and flatter your body-type.
There are some basic things to do while shopping for them. Make sure that the sleeves are slimly stitched. The waist should be nipped so that it gives an instant shape to your curves. Make sure that the sleeves are not too long; the length should be so that it just hits your wrist otherwise it will look ill-fitted.
For people with more specific requirements, there are some other tips to use as well. For the curvy female, the perfect style is a semi-fitted one. Do not indulge in styles with buttoned-up necks or cropped shapes. Single-breasted ones with closure just below the bust are the best for you. For those with a slightly boyish frame, find mid-hip length fitted ones. Do not wear something square jacket or boxy. If you have narrow shoulders, opt for tailored cuts with defined shoulders. Do not wear those with sleeves that start just before your shoulder’s edge. Peaked shoulders add structure. Small sized shoulder pads also look good. Women with broad shoulders should go for longer and unstructured ones. Avoid breast pockets, shoulder details or epaulets. Deep armholes, dropped sleeves, v-necks and small lapels will do wonders. If you are on the shorter side opt for clean, shorter, fitted and cropped ones. Minimalistic detailing and narrow lapels will look good on your frame.
